summaryrefslogtreecommitdiff
path: root/include/libmissing.h
diff options
context:
space:
mode:
authorZhihao Cheng <chengzhihao1@huawei.com>2024-02-22 20:10:38 +0800
committerDavid Oberhollenzer <david.oberhollenzer@sigma-star.at>2024-09-25 09:08:41 +0200
commit5d3902383683c997b5cb3f19f07184ed0be6d764 (patch)
treef9e56128a1c14c9497fd48375e612303da13d168 /include/libmissing.h
parent21b1a69625263ec08a0272240988ab8f685fba92 (diff)
mkfs.ubifs: Close libubi in error handling paths
The libubi could be opened in get_options(), don't forget to close it in error handling paths in main(). Also close libubi in error handling paths in open_ubi(). To implement that, extract libubi_close() into a new helper function close_ubi(). Besides, invoke crypto_cleanup() in error handling paths in main(). Fixes: a48340c335dab ("mkfs.ubifs: use libubi to format UBI volume") Signed-off-by: Zhihao Cheng <chengzhihao1@huawei.com> Signed-off-by: David Oberhollenzer <david.oberhollenzer@sigma-star.at>
Diffstat (limited to 'include/libmissing.h')
0 files changed, 0 insertions, 0 deletions